The first term, inflation risk premium, is the extra compensation nominal bond investors demand for bearing inflation risks, and its value depends on the covariance between inflation and real economic activity. Market risk premium, often referred to as equity, risk, or market premium is calculated as the difference between the expected return on a market portfolio and the risk-free rate. US market risk premium used in 2011 by professors, analysts and companies: A survey with 5.731 answers . The average Market Risk Premium (MRP) used in 2011 by professors for the USA (5.7%) is higher than the one used by analysts (5.0%) and companies (5.6%).
